Skip to content

GodForKings/fullstackMarket

Repository files navigation

Market-Device (Description)

This is a full-fledged application. An example of an online store operating without a payment system is under continuous development and debugging.

Это полноценное приложение. Пример работы интернет-магазина, но без платежной системы, находится в непрерывной разработке и отладке.

Frontend:

  • React is a library for building user interfaces.

React - Библиотека для построения пользовательских интерфейсов.

  • Axios is a library for executing HTTP requests.

Axios - Библиотека для выполнения HTTP-запросов.

  • GSAP is a library for animation.

GSAP - Библиотека для анимации.

  • MobX - Application status management.

MobX - Управление состоянием приложения.

  • React Router Dom - Routing management in the React application.

React Router Dom - Управление маршрутизацией в React-приложении.

Backend:

  • Node.js - JavaScript environment for server-side development.

Node.js - JavaScript окружение для серверной разработки.

  • Express is a minimalistic web framework for Node.js.

Express - Минималистичный веб-фреймворк для Node.js.

  • Sequelize is an ORM for working with databases.

Sequelize - ORM для работы с базами данных.

  • Nodemailer__ is a library for sending emails.

Nodemailer - Библиотека для отправки электронных писем.

  • JWT is a JSON Web Token for authentication.

JWT - JSON Web Token для аутентификации.

  • PostgreSQL is a relational database management system.

PostgreSQL - Реляционная система управления базами данных.

Installation/Установка

  1. cd server
  • Create it .env with its own configuration
    • npm install
    • npm start
  1. cd client
  • Create it .env with its own configuration
    • npm install
    • npm start

About

React/axios/gsap/mobx/react-router-dom + Node.js/sequelize/express/nodemailer/jwt/postgreSQL

Resources

Stars

Watchers

Forks

Releases

No releases published

Packages

No packages published